Output 5575454685e103d7c4eece1f5442861b5fa2d46782ffac424a21054210415e3b:1

value
3095310
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eafa57ddb3fcb6958044057de2c6e052e971b896 OP_EQUALVERIFY OP_CHECKSIG
address
1NRT23MjmExAGxCDAESGDznc545xHZ9xDp
transaction
5575454685e103d7c4eece1f5442861b5fa2d46782ffac424a21054210415e3b
spent
true